The Importance of Licensing and Regulation
A cornerstone of any trustworthy online casino is its licensing and regulation. Reputable review sites will always verify the licensing status of a casino and highlight which regulatory body oversees its operations. Common regulatory authorities include the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), and the Curacao eGaming. These bodies impose strict standards on casino operations, ensuring fair gaming practices, responsible gambling measures, and the protection of player funds. Lack of proper licensing should be a significant red flag for any potential player. Review websites should be transparent about the licensing information of the casinos they review, providing links to the official licensing bodies for further verification.
| Regulatory Body |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) | Issuing licenses, regulating gaming operations, protecting players. |
| U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) | Regulating gambling in the UK, ensuring fairness and transparency. |
| Curacao eGaming | Licensing and regulating online casinos, primarily focused on international markets. |
Beyond simply stating the license, review sites should explain what that license means regarding player protection. What recourse do players have if they experience issues with the casino? What are the dispute resolution processes? These are essential questions that a thorough review should address.

The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
Fairness in online gaming hinges on the integrity of Random Number Generators (RNGs). RNGs are algorithms that produce random outcomes for games, ensuring that each spin, deal, or roll is independent and unbiased. Reputable software providers and casinos subject their RNGs to rigorous testing and certification by independent auditing agencies, such as e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ance). Review sites should look for verification of RNG testing and highlight casinos that employ certified RNGs. This demonstrates a commitment to fair play and transparency. Players should be able to find information about the RNG certification on the casino’s website, often in the terms and conditions or the responsible gaming section.

Understanding Wagering Requirements and Bonus Terms
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. However, these bonuses often come with strings attached, namely wagering requirements. Wagering requirements dictate the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. Review sites need to explain these requirements in plain language and assess their fairness. A high wagering requirement (e.g., 50x the bonus amount) can make it exceedingly difficult to clear the bonus and withdraw winnings. Review sites should also examine other bonus terms and conditions, such as game restrictions and maximum bet limits. Understanding these terms is crucial for maximizing the value of bonuses and avoiding disappointment.
- Check the wagering requirement before accepting a bonus.
- Read the terms and conditions carefully.
- Be aware of game restrictions.
- Consider the maximum bet limit.
- Understand the expiry date of the bonus.
Moreover, a comprehensive review will highlight whether the bonus is ‘sticky’ or ‘non-sticky’. A sticky bonus cannot be withdrawn, only the winnings generated from it. A non-sticky bonus allows the player to forfeit the bonus and withdraw their deposit at any time, provided they have not used any bonus funds.
